HX54 AKG is a 2004 Renault Trafic in White with a 1,870c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 23 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 56.5%.

Across all 2004 Renault Trafic models, the average MOT pass rate is 64.7% with a typical mileage of 109,155 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Renault Trafic fails its MOT is track rod end ball joint has excessive play, accounting for 87,451 recorded failures. If you're considering buying HX54 AKG,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Renault Trafic typically stays on UK roads for around 37 years. At 22 years old, this Renault Trafic is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
